Odd editor bug

10-12-2006, 03:39 PM#1
The-Cata
Alright, this has been happening for 3 or 4 months now. Whenever I open a map in my editor(WEU, latest version), it removes all the units placed on the map. No units show up at all, and I checked all of the options in the editor. I cant explain why this is happening. I've tried reinstalling Warcraft completely, and still no luck. Anyone have an idea?

Do you have, within your Warcraft III root directory, a file such as "war3MapUnits.[something]"?

(Clutching at straws here.)
10-13-2006, 03:52 PM#7
The-Cata
I do have a war3mapunits.doo file in my root Warcraft directory. Am I supposed to leave that there, or put it somewhere?
10-13-2006, 04:17 PM#8
blu_da_noob
Delete it.
10-13-2006, 04:19 PM#9
Rao Dao Zao
Aye, that's your problem. Editor reads files in the directory as higher priority than stuff actually in the map.
